How To Choose Small Valentine Gifts For Him

When selecting a small Valentine gift for him, the process begins with identifying what he truly appreciates. Small gifts don’t have to be limited in value; they can be just as meaningful as larger ones when they are chosen with his personality and interests in mind. Here are some steps to help guide your decision:

  1. Personal Interests And Hobbies

    A gift that aligns with his passions is sure to make a lasting impression. Does he enjoy sports, gaming, reading, or perhaps a specific hobby like photography or cooking? If he’s into fitness, consider small, thoughtful gifts like a high-quality gym towel, protein shaker, or a portable phone holder for workouts. For a book lover, a limited edition bookmark, a custom-made bookplate, or even a beautiful leather bookmark can reflect his interests while remaining budget-friendly.

  2. Sentimental Touch

    One of the most impactful gifts you can give is one that holds sentimental value. This could be a small photo album filled with memories, a framed picture of the two of you, or even a handwritten letter or note. While these gifts might not have a price tag, their value lies in the emotional depth they represent. A custom engraving on a keychain or a watch, or a personalized leather wallet with his initials, adds a special personal touch to an otherwise simple gift.

  3. Practical Yet Thoughtful

    Sometimes, the best small gifts are those that are practical but still show thoughtfulness. Consider things he can use in his daily life-like a stylish wallet, a unique set of cufflinks, or a sleek portable charger. Practical gifts like these often hold more meaning than their size suggests because they serve a purpose while reminding him of your thoughtfulness every time he uses them.

  4. Add A Unique Twist

    Adding a creative twist to a simple gift can make all the difference. For instance, a small plant in a quirky pot can symbolize growth and care, while a funny or personalized mug can be a daily reminder of your affection. Sometimes, it’s the thought that counts more than the gift itself. Even a small puzzle with an inside joke or a mini treasure hunt can be a unique way to surprise him, adding an element of fun to the occasion.

Understanding The Needs Of Your Recipient

The heart of choosing the perfect small Valentine’s gift lies in understanding your recipient-the man you’re buying for. While generic gifts may seem like an easy route, a meaningful present reflects the thought and consideration you’ve given to the relationship and his personality. Ask yourself a few questions before you start shopping:

  • What is his personality like? Is he the adventurous type who enjoys outdoor activities, or is he more of an introvert who appreciates quiet nights in? The right gift will reflect who he is at his core.
  • What is his lifestyle? Understanding his daily routines, work habits, and social habits can help you find something he’ll appreciate. A gift that complements his way of life will stand out more than something random or impulsive.
  • What is his love language? Many people express and receive love in different ways. Whether his love language is words of affirmation, acts of service, gifts, quality time, or physical touch, tailoring your gift to match his preferences can make the gesture more meaningful.

For instance, if his love language is "acts of service," a small yet thoughtful gift like a "coupon book" full of favors or activities you’ll do for him can hold more weight than any material object. Similarly, if he’s a fan of practical gifts, something like a useful gadget he can take on his travels or a multi-tool can show that you value his practical side.

Avoid These Pitfalls When Choosing Gifts

While choosing a small gift may seem like a simple task, there are several common mistakes that can lead to a less-than-perfect Valentine’s experience. Avoiding these pitfalls can ensure your gift lands the mark:

  1. Not Personalizing The Gift

    A small gift with no personal touch can often feel generic. Whether it’s a mass-produced item or something off the shelf without thought, gifts that aren’t customized or tailored to the recipient lack the warmth and sentiment that make them special. Personalization doesn’t always mean engraving or monogramming; sometimes, it’s simply about choosing something that resonates with his interests, experiences, or shared memories.

  2. Overthinking It

    Sometimes, the pressure to find the "perfect" gift leads people to overthink the process. Remember, a Valentine’s gift doesn’t have to be extravagant or complex. The gesture itself-the effort, the thought, and the sentiment-will make it special. A small, meaningful gift can carry far more weight than an expensive but impersonal item.

  3. Ignoring His Preferences

    A gift that doesn’t align with his tastes is almost always a misstep. Whether it’s buying him something based on your preferences rather than his, or opting for something you think would impress him rather than something he would enjoy, ignoring his likes and dislikes can lead to disappointment. If you’re unsure, asking subtle questions or paying attention to hints he may have dropped in previous conversations can help steer you in the right direction.

  4. Choosing Something Too Generic

    Avoid the trap of choosing something overly commercialized or cliché, such as the typical box of chocolates, a stuffed animal, or generic flowers. While these items are classic, they may not reflect the unique dynamic between you and your partner. Instead, look for something that resonates with him on a deeper level, something he wouldn’t expect but would truly appreciate.
